How Ed Vande Berg's Innings Pitched Compares to Similar Players

Ed Vande Berg totaled 519 career Innings Pitched, well above the relief pitcher average of 288.4 — a mark that ranked among the best of his era. His best Innings Pitched season came in 1984, posting 130, well above the relief pitcher average of 64.6 that year. The lowest point came in 1988 at 37, well below the relief pitcher average of 55.5 that year, a partial season. Production slipped through the final seasons. The Innings Pitched total went from 71 in 1986 to 72 in 1987 and 37 in 1988, falling over the span. The decline marked the closing chapter of the career. Significant season-to-season variance characterizes the Innings Pitched profile — ranging from 37 to 130 — though the career average remained well above league norms.
